simple green beans with ham
Green beans with amazing flavor are also super easy. This is a very simple side dish that takes its flavor from the ham used and the lengthy cooking time. If Grandma didn't have ham on hand she would substitute bacon.

Ingredients
- 2 pounds fresh green beans
- 1/4 pound cooked ham, cubed or in strips (or cooked bacon)
- 1 - onion, chopped
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 3 1/2 cups water
- - black pepper to taste
- - you might need salt but check as ham can be very salty
How To Make simple green beans with ham
-
Step 1Rinse beans, snip off ends and and slice to desired length. Place beans in pot with ham, onion, sugar, pepper, and water. Bring to a boil and then turn down heat to a simmer, cover pot, and cook for 1 hour on low.
-
Step 2Remove cover from pot. Turn heat up to medium and cook for about 20 minutes more or until liquid is reduced to a thick sauce you will serve with beans. Grandma often served these with a slice of ham and corn bread.
